The Opportunity:
In this role, you will be responsible for implementing and overseeing internal control frameworks and compliance programs across the Global Capability Center (GCC) operations in Poland and Mexico, while working in close collaboration with the team in India. As the Controls and Compliance Officer, you will play a key role in ensuring adherence to regulatory requirements, corporate policies, and industry best practices. Your work will directly support the safeguarding of organizational assets and the enhancement of operational efficiency. You will also serve as a critical link between the GCC and commercial affiliates in Poland and Mexico, driving alignment in all areas of compliance and internal controls.

Key Responsibilities:
- Leading the implementation of governance and internal control frameworks in new GCC locations (Poland and Mexico), coordinating closely with India.
- Establishing and managing internal controls aligned with global standards (e.g., SOX/JSOX), overseeing audits, and ensuring timely remediation of findings.
- Monitoring regulatory compliance, updating policies as needed, providing guidance and training, and addressing compliance issues proactively.
- Collaborating with internal and external stakeholders to enhance control awareness, resolving discrepancies, and supporting global compliance initiatives.
- Driving governance improvements, process standardization, risk management, and automation efforts to enhance operational efficiency and control effectiveness.
Essential Knowledge & Experience:
- Proven experience in similar roles, preferably with an audit background.
- Exposure to Japanese companies and their ways of working combined with a strong knowledge of JSOX is crucial to be successful in this role.
- Strong expertise in compliance, internal control frameworks, and accounting processes, with the ability to operate independently and proactively.
- Proven leadership, operational management, and stakeholder engagement skills in a global business context.
- Experience leveraging technology to enhance internal controls and adaptability to fast-paced, international environments.
